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_018000.3(MREG):​c.223G>A​(p.Val75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,188 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

MREG (HGNC:25478): (melanoregulin) Predicted to enable phosphatidylinositol binding activity. Predicted to be involved in melanocyte differentiation; melanosome transport; and phagosome maturation. Predicted to act upstream of or within developmental pigmentation. Predicted to be located in late endosome membrane and melanosome membrane. Predicted to be intrinsic component of organelle membrane. Predicted to be part of protein-containing complex. Predicted to be active in melanosome. [provided by Alliance of Genome Resources, Apr 2022]
PECR (HGNC:18281): (peroxisomal trans-2-enoyl-CoA reductase) Enables signaling receptor binding activity and trans-2-enoyl-CoA reductase (NADPH) activity. Involved in phytol metabolic process. Located in peroxisome. [provided by Alliance of Genome Resources, Apr 2022]
